How much do data project manager j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 7, 2026, the average hourly pay for data project manager in Maryland is $55.81,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$48.27 and $65.34 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a data project manager typically collaborate with data analysts, engineers, and stakeholders during a project lifecycle?

A Data Project Manager acts as the central point of coordination between technical teams—like data analysts and engineers—and business stakeholders. They facilitate regular meetings to clarify project goals, align on deliverables, and resolve blockers swiftly. The role often involves translating business requirements into actionable tasks for the technical team, monitoring progress, and ensuring that communication flows smoothly among all parties. This collaborative approach helps ensure data projects are delivered on time and meet organizational objectives.

What is the difference between Data Project Manager vs Data Analyst?

AspectData Project ManagerData Analyst
Required CredentialsBachelor's in Business, IT, or related field; PMP or project management certifications often preferredBachelor's in Statistics, Mathematics, or related field; often requires proficiency in data analysis tools
Work EnvironmentOversees projects, manages teams, coordinates between stakeholdersAnalyzes data sets, creates reports, visualizations, and insights
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across industries for managing data projects in tech, finance, healthcareCommonly employed for data interpretation and reporting roles in similar industries

The Data Project Manager focuses on planning, executing, and closing data-related projects, ensuring timely delivery and stakeholder communication. In contrast, a Data Analyst primarily interprets data, creates reports, and provides insights. Both roles require strong analytical skills, but their responsibilities and focus areas differ significantly.

What does a data project manager do?

A Data Project Manager oversees data-related projects, ensuring they are completed on time, within budget, and according to specified requirements. They coordinate teams of data analysts, engineers, and other stakeholders to collect, manage, and analyze data. Their responsibilities include project planning, risk management, resource allocation, and communication with clients or leadership. Data Project Managers play a crucial role in transforming raw data into actionable insights for organizations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a data project man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Data Project Manager, you need strong project management abilities, data analysis skills, and a relevant degree in business, information technology, or a related field. Familiarity with project management tools (like Jira or Asana), data visualization platforms (such as Tableau or Power BI), and certifications like PMP or Agile/Scrum are commonly required. Exceptional commun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ills help drive cross-functional collaboration and resolve complex project challenges. These skills are crucial for ensuring projects are delivered on time, data is leveraged effectively, and stakeholder expectations are met.

Job Summary:
The Project Manager serves as the primary interface with our Department of the Navy clients, responsible for managing client relationships, leading project execution, and delivering high-quality analytical and strategic products. This role requires a balance of project management discipline, executive-level communication, and analytical problem-solving to support the development and execution of Public-Public and Public-Private partnership initiatives under Title 10 authorities.
The Project Manager leads cross-functional teams, facilitates senior-level meetings and working groups, and translates complex financial, real estate, and policy considerations into actionable recommendations for government decision-makers.
The Project Manager will work with the Program Manager on monthly project reports, financial reporting, project tracking, and client management to ensure project timeline, scope, and budget are met.
